Job Summary
This position reports to the Sr. Manager, Benefits-Reliance Rewards and supports the administration of the Health & Welfare plans for Reliance, Inc. ("Reliance Rewards"). The applicant should possess good:
• Analytical Skills - Ability to handle large amounts of data and simplify it into manageable summary reports
• Communication Skills - Ability to concisely report solutions to internal and external contacts.
• Teamwork Skills- Ability to work closely with others both in the department and to external colleagues.

Job Function
• Run and prepare Premium billing and enrollment reports for subsidiary and corporate divisions
• Review and prepare carrier payment analysis and reports
• Responsible for 1095 reporting administration
• Carrier claim activity analysis and review
• Become an expert in the data analysis of the benefit administration reporting and premium billing system for the self and fully insured plans
• Manage the Leave of Absence collection and COBRA administration reporting systems
• Support local and state report filing requirements
• Prepare ACA required analysis for shared responsibility calculation
• Assist with Annual Enrollment process
• Department of Census Reporting
• FSA data, funds and flow review and management, support of Section 129 non-discrimination testing
• Become familiar with the monthly reporting for Reliance Rewards (IBNR estimation and Dashboard Reporting)
• Support Sr. Manager Benefits and Director, Benefits and Compensation
SUPPLEMENTAL DUTIES & RESPONSIBILITIES
• Additional duties and responsibilities as assigned by management
Required Skills
• The ideal candidate will have a 4-year degree and an interest in growing their career in HR Benefits.
• 2-5 years of experience in HR Benefit financial analysis and reporting.
• The candidate should have excellent analytical skills, excellent excel skills, and be comfortable in manipulating large data files using pivot tables, lookups, and macros.
• Experience in HR Benefits or accounting/finance would be a plus.
